Family Matters - May 05

Can you believe how quickly this year is going by? We are halfway through the second quarter and racing toward summer and then the National Quartet Convention! It has been an exciting year for Family Music Group/Butler Music Group and we are expecting God to do great things through our artists.
Congratulations to Christlike for sharing the Breakthrough Artist of the Year honors with Mercy's Mark. Weylin Bohannan and all the guys from Christlike wowed the audience at the SGN Music Awards with their music and ministry at 2005 SGN Music Awards in Murfreesboro , Tenn. , on April 26. The group's debut album for FMG, Journey, was nominated for Country/Bluegrass Album of the Year.

Christlike's current single, “Here I Am Again,” is scoring big with radio. The song, from the CD, Journey , was written by Weylin and fellow group-member Daniel Anderson. It is currently number 35 on the Singing News Chart – Christlike's first Top 40. The single is also charting on the SouthernGospelNews.com Top 40 Weekly Chart and on the American Christian Music Journal's Top 50 Southern Gospel Chart.

Another honor for the group will be their appearance at SoGospelNews.com's 6th Annual Gospel Music Fan Festival. Christlike will be on the evening program Friday, July 30 and will appear on the FMG/BMG daytime showcase on Saturday, July 31.

BMG's newest artist, Jamie Farmer, is receiving great reviews for his current single, “Livin' for the Lord.” Lee Black and David Hanvelt co-wrote this title song from Jamie's debut BMG CD.

BMG artist Sharron Kay King is currently seeing her first ever Top 80 song. “My Best Friend,” Sharron Kay's current single from her CD One Step At A Time , came in at number 78 on the Singing News Chart for June. This song is from Sharron Kay's own pen – and her heart.

In the studio…

Work in the studio has been ongoing with several sessions complete and some just on the horizon.

The Glovers will soon be recording the vocal tracks for their latest CD. Look for some great Country Gospel sounds on this one from both Adam and Kathy Glover as they feature songs from the pens of Eric Horner, Del Way , David Patillo and several other well-known writers.

FMG's newest artist, The Living Waters Trio, will be laying tracks soon for their debut CD on the label. Tabitha Dockery, Kelly Jennings and Tommy Smith make up the vocal talent of the trio and Mike Dockery adds rhythm guitar. The group is from the tri-cities area of East Tennessee .

An excellent regional group from Ada, Mich, will be completing work on their new CD soon. The group is comprised of two families and known as the Baker/Pasma Families. Members of the group range from children to adults and will impress you with their range of talent and musical excellence. Look for this CD to make fans and friends quickly!
